Know Your Product
Earlier than you may write a novel and persuasive product description, you’ll want to know one thing concerning the product that you simply’re describing. This may occasionally sound apparent, however it’s utterly mandatory. For instance, think about this actual description for a pair of Georgia-brand, logger-style boots.
Options
Black Oil Tanned Leather-based
Unlined Quarters
Cushioned Insole
Metal Shank
Oil Resistant Rubber Lug Outsole
Repairable Goodyear Welt Development
Security Toe Class I75/C75
The following to final line stands out, “Repairable Goodyear Welt Development.” What does this imply? Would the standard shopper searching for logger-style boots perceive it? Did the one who wrote (pasted) this description — which is sort of an actual copy of the outline from the Georgia catalog that’s meant for educated footwear consumers — perceive what it means?
When entrepreneurs don’t actually take into consideration or perceive the product, the descriptions can grow to be meaningless.
In shoemaking, a welt is a bit of fabric that attaches the higher a part of the shoe to the only real. It’s usually known as a “Goodyear welt” as a result of Charles Goodyear, Jr. invented the primary welt-making machine. Given this bit of data, think about one other product description for an equivalent pair of trainers, this time from the Working Individual’s Retailer.
These black leather-based boots make use of Goodyear Welt development to maintain them collectively. This know-how makes use of heavy-duty waxed threads and welts to connect the oil-tanned uppers to the rubber soles. This creates a bond that’s practically unattainable to interrupt. Nevertheless, in case you ought to work so laborious that it does break, to not fear, it’s repairable.
Though this description reads significantly better and does a greater job of speaking, it’s nonetheless not excellent, as a result of — primarily based on a Google seek for the phrase — it could be copied textual content, nevertheless it not less than demonstrates an understanding of the product.
Right here is one other tackle the Georgia boot description that’s distinctive to this text.
These Georgia loggers mix the very best of old-world artisan shoemaking and fashionable know-how to present you a piece boot that lasts. Take the Goodyear welt development. Goodyear welts, which safe the boot’s higher to its sole, have been round — in the very best of sneakers — since earlier than George Washington was born. Enhancing on this traditional approach, Georgia makes use of heavy-duty, waxed threads that create an nearly unbreakable bond.
Write Like a Skilled
Volumes have been written about what it takes to be knowledgeable author. Many individuals spend years studying the craft, so it will be presumptuous to think about that one may seize the essence {of professional} writing in a few paragraphs revealed in the midst of an article.
There are, hover, a number of skilled writing ideas that may — not less than at some stage — be described right here. I’ll name these ideas “viewers,” “voice,” and “construction.”
The primary of those, viewers, merely signifies that you’ll want to perceive the one who will probably be studying your product description. From a marketer’s perspective, that is the concept of understanding your prospects. Take into account the next description for some bikini bottoms from Roxy, a clothes retailer.
Wild Paradise Brazilian String Bikini Bottoms
Cautious now, this string has some critical zing. And comes styled with a look-at-me-wow print besides! Our Brazilian String bikini backside has string sides and affords slim protection with a low rise. 95% nylon/5% elastane crochet. Imported. Hand wash chilly.
Roxy writes to its viewers.
Roxy’s prospects are younger adults and youths, searching for primarily informal clothes. Does it sound like Roxy know its viewers? Judging from the bikini-bottom description, the reply could be “sure.”
Take into account writing an outline of your typical prospects earlier than you write descriptions of your merchandise. Once you do write product descriptions, hold these typical prospects in thoughts.
The second idea, voice, could be described as the best way your model sounds. What you understand about your viewers ought to inform this model voice. Look again on the first two sentences within the Roxy instance.
Cautious now, this string has some critical zing. And comes styled with a look-at-me-wow print besides!
Phrases like “critical zing” and “look-at-me-wow” are indicative of the Roxy model, which is younger, relaxed, assured, and informal.
Conversely, here’s a product description for a comparatively costly Le Creuset cookware set from Sur La Desk.
Le Creuset pots, pans and grills are sand-cast, painstakingly polished and completed by hand, then sprayed with two coats of enamel and fired twice—no different process yields cookware that so evenly conducts and retains warmth whereas withstanding the trials of day by day use. Porcelain enamel inside end requires no seasoning and resists scratches and chips. Goes simply from oven to desk for stunning presentation.
The voice on this instance is consultative, informative, and talking with authority. To seek out your individual firm’s brad voice, think about how you’ll communicate to your buyer in case you had been nose to nose.
Lastly, skilled writers are acutely aware of construction. This may occasionally imply grammar. It might imply creating a top level view that features the factors you’ll want to cowl, or it could merely imply all the time beginning a product description with a selected form of sentence or concept.
Take one other take a look at the third Georgia logger description’s opening sentence.
These Georgia loggers mix the very best of old-world artisan shoemaking and fashionable know-how to present you’re employed boot that final.
This sentence could be described as a fact-to-benefit bridge. It states some reality concerning the product — “these Georgia loggers mix the very best of old-world artisan shoemaking and fashionable know-how” — after which explains how that reality advantages the shopper — “to present you’re employed boot that final.”
It’s possible you’ll want to construction your organization’s product descriptions in order that they all the time begin with a fact-to-benefit bridge, or some related concept.
Be Pragmatic
In an ideal world, each product description in your web site may have a well-written product description that encourages prospects to purchase. However you continue to have to be pragmatic.
In case your ecommerce enterprise’s earlier product description plan consisted of copying and pasting producer descriptions or plagiarizing the competitors, you could be dealing with a whole bunch and even 1000’s of descriptions in want of a rewrite, so focus in your most necessary — finest promoting, highest margin, largest stock — merchandise first, including maybe 5 new product descriptions every day till you’ve tackled all of them.
You must also think about the product itself. Some merchandise simply don’t want lengthy descriptions.
